Unveiling Bahrain’s Fight Against Terrorism: Insights from the 2023 Country Report
The "Country Reports on Terrorism 2023" from the Department of State shines a spotlight on Bahrain's relentless fight against terrorism ...
The "Country Reports on Terrorism 2023" from the Department of State shines a spotlight on Bahrain's relentless fight against terrorism ...
The 2023 Country Reports on Human Rights Practices by the U.S. Department of State shine a spotlight on Bhutan's strides ...
FC Barcelona held their final training session before departing for their Asia tour. The squad focused on tactics and fitness,...
Read moreDetails